Skoda Auto India has added a new Sportline variant to the Kylaq lineup. The new version gives the compact SUV a darker and sportier appearance while keeping the same engine and mechanical setup. With prices starting at Rs 11.32 lakh ex-showroom the Sportline becomes the seventh variant in the Kylaq range.
Skoda Kylaq Sportline: Exterior Design
The Kylaq Sportline gets several blacked-out elements that make it look more aggressive. The ORVMs are finished in Deep Black while the front and rear diffusers get a glossy black finish.
There is also a Deep Black dual-tone floating roof along with 17-inch black alloy wheels. Black branding has been added to the tailgate too.
Other styling touches include a Sportline badge, a rear spoiler with finlets and graphics on the C-pillars. LED projector headlamps are also included.
Darker Cabin With More Features
The sporty theme continues inside the cabin. The roof dashboard and door trims get a darker finish. Leatherette seats come with Sportline branding and contrast stitching.
The equipment list includes aluminium pedals, ambient lighting, wireless charging and an electric sunroof. Skoda also offers its 25.6cm touchscreen infotainment system and a 20.32cm Virtual Cockpit.
Climatronic automatic AC adds more convenience for daily driving.
Price And Transmission Options
| Variant | Transmission | Ex-showroom Price |
|---|---|---|
| Kylaq Sportline | 1.0 TSI MT | Rs 11.32 lakh |
| Kylaq Sportline | 1.0 TSI AT | Rs 12.32 lakh |
Skoda Kylaq Sportline: Engine And Performance
There are no mechanical updates with the Sportline version. It continues with the 1.0-litre TSI turbo-petrol engine.
Buyers can choose between a 6-speed manual and a 6-speed automatic gearbox. Skoda has not mentioned a different engine tune for this variant so the power and torque figures remain unchanged from the standard Kylaq.
Safety Features Remain Strong
Safety continues to be an important part of the Kylaq package. The Sportline retains the SUV’s 5-star Bharat NCAP rating and comes with six airbags.
It also gets the wider set of active and passive safety features available across the range.
Skoda is offering its Super Care package with the Sportline. This includes a four-year standard warranty, four years of roadside assistance and four labour-free services.
Optional Sportline Accessories
For buyers who want an even darker look Skoda is offering a separate Sportline accessories pack.
It adds exterior details such as a dark-chrome grille garnish, fender garnish and glossy black body-side mouldings. These additions give owners more ways to personalize the SUV.

Lower Variants Get Updates Too
The Sportline launch also brings some useful changes to the lower Kylaq variants. The Classic and Classic+ trims now get Climatronic automatic AC and a rear defogger.
That means the updates are not limited to the new sporty version. Even buyers choosing the entry-level trims now get a little more equipment for their money.
